Senior Field Application Engineer information

What is a senior field application engineer?

Senior Field Application Engineers are experienced technical professionals who work with customers to provide in-depth support and solutions for complex products, often in industries like electronics, semiconductors, or software. They act as a bridge between the engineering teams and clients, helping to implement products, troubleshoot issues, and tailor solutions to specific customer needs. In addition to strong technical knowledge, they require excellent communication and problem-solving skills. Senior FAEs often provide training, participate in product development feedback, and support the sales process by demonstrating product capabilities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ior field application engineer?

To thrive as a Senior Field Application Engineer, you need a solid background in engineering principles, product knowledge, and customer-facing technical support, typically supported by a degree in electrical engineering or a related field. Familiarity with simulation tools, PCB design software, and hands-on experience with lab instruments are commonly required, along with certifications like PMP or specialized vendor training. Strong communication, problem-solving, and relationship-building skills help you translate complex technical concepts for clients and collaborate with cross-functional teams. These skills ensure you can effectively bridge the gap between customer needs and product solutions, driving customer satisfaction and business growth.

How does a senior field application engineer typically collaborate with sales and product development teams?

As a Senior Field Application Engineer, you serve as a vital bridge between customers, sales, and product development teams. You'll often work closely with sales to understand customer requirements, provide technical support during pre-sales activities, and help tailor solutions to client needs. Additionally, you communicate customer feedback and emerging market trends back to product development, influencing future product enhancements. This collaborative environment requires strong interpersonal skills and a proactive approach to problem-solving, making the role both dynamic and impactful.

The main difference between a Senior Field Application Engineer and a Field Application Engineer lies in experience and responsibilities. Senior roles typically involve more complex technical support, mentorship, and strategic customer engagement, while Field Application Engineers focus on technical support and product demonstrations. Both roles are vital in technology and electronics industries, often requiring similar educational backgrounds and work environments.
